Transport Scheduler (Fixed-Term - 15 Months)Location: 5 minutes outside Harlow Salary: £27,500 per year + Bonus Scheme

Office based 08:00-17:00/ 09:00-17:00

We're proud to partner with a reputable company located just outside of Harlow, currently seeking a Transport Planner to join their dynamic team. If you thrive in a fast-paced environment, enjoy variety in your day, and perform well under pressure, this could be the perfect opportunity for you!

Benefits:

  • Annual bonus scheme
  • Company pension
  • Sick pay
  • Bereavement leave
  • Cycle to work scheme
  • Employee/store discounts
  • ·Company events
  • Free and on-site parking

Key Responsibilities:

  • Schedule daily deliveries (100-130 loads) from two key distribution sites .
  • Coordinate with Sales Administrators to align vehicle availability with delivery needs .
  • Use a bespoke Transport Management System (training provided) .
  • Support the Head of Haulage with fleet administration (service schedules, certifications, fuel usage)
  • Act as the main point of contact between drivers, operations, and customers to ensure excellent service
